Although post-Dao, UA (and others) are very careful not to board until they have the passenger count right (or at least hold back sufficient boarding to deal with an overbooking becoming an oversale), this is one of those situations where it would not be apparent until after boarding, given the sequence of departure workflow.
The high starting amount is likely due to tight onwards connections which can leave UA on the hook for a good deal more than $5K-$7K. In another situation, I would presume they would star at a more reasonable number because it is easy enough to bump that up and often there is someone quite happy to take $400 + hotel.
This kind of phantom income can sting if one doesn't make plans, but if one does, it's a good deal even if you are in a higher tax bracket and have federal + state, maybe something else to report.

There must be more to this - I agree, I'd expect multiple people to jump at even $1,000 or $2,000 - let alone $5,000. There must've been other conditions that brought the pool of eligible down - like, cannot have a checked bag - LAX must be final destination - etc.

I’m on UA 310 from ORD-LAX, about to take off. After everyone was boarded, they announced they needed 1 volunteer to take a flight tomorrow, and they were offering $5000 + hotel. After that got no takers, they upped it to $7000. At that point one of other passengers in first class took it, leaving his wife and their lap child on the plane. As the wife said after he left, they can stand to be apart for a night in order to get their Christmas vacation paid for!
But seriously - has anyone ever heard of such a generous offer in an oversold situation? And what would motivate United to offer that?!?
